Setting method using an external command signal
The speed can also be changed using an "external command signal".
The following shows the data settings and program example for changing the control speed of axis 1 using an "external
command signal". (In this example, the control speed is changed to "10000.00 mm/min".)
• Set the following data to change the speed using an external command signal. (Set using the program referring to the
speed change time chart.)
